Buying a Compact Electric Wheelchair

Choose a chair with vertically folding armrests. This lets you dine under tables in restaurants and is in line with airline baggage regulations.

QUICKIE front wheel drive powerchairs provide excellent indoor maneuverability, with a rotating circle within their own footprint and no front castors that hinder the flow. Many come with suspension systems to make it easy to climb kerbs.

Travel-friendly

A travel powerchair is an ideal choice for those who want to go out and about without the need for help from other people. These chairs are small and fold easily down making them fit into small spaces. These chairs are light and easy to transport. Some come with a carrying bag and can even be carried on planes. However, it is recommended to check ahead of time with your airline.

When choosing an electric wheelchair, you should be aware of where you plan to use it and whether you'll require specialized controls for it. If you plan to use it outdoors, for example it is essential that the chair is able to handle various terrains and inclines. This could mean that you'll require more powerful batteries or motors. You might also need a model with an attendant control that lets you walk behind the robot.

Most of the travel wheelchairs available are made to be used indoors and outdoors, however there are some that are specifically designed for outdoor or indoor use only. They are smaller in their turn circle and are able to fit into tight spaces like those in shops or restaurants. They are also great to travel with, as they are able to be easily moved into designated wheelchair spaces on public transportation.

Other features worth looking for are a swivel chair, adjustable height and width, flip-up armrests and a comfortable cushioned seat. Some have LCD screens to display information and environmental controls via infra red and Bluetooth. Some even have alternative input methods, such as head and chin controls.

There are many manufacturers that offer a range of travel powerchairs that are conforming to all airlines. One of the most well-known is the eFOLDi which weighs 14kg and is able to be folded down to a size that is smaller than manual wheelchairs. This lightweight powerchair uses 2 x 6AH advanced Lithium batteries that can be charged on or off the chair and take around 6 hours to fully charge. It is easy to use and has user control and attendant control.

Easy to store

You want to make sure that the electric wheelchair you choose can fold down into a compact package. It will be simple to transport, and it will fit in your car. This is crucial, particularly if you plan to use the chair for an extended period of time. It is also advisable to check with the public transportation companies to find out if they have any size restrictions. A smaller electric wheelchair will also be more maneuverable in tight spaces and with smaller doors.

You can find a range of electric wheelchairs available online that are designed to be simple to store. Some are more suited to indoor use, whereas others can be used outdoors as well. Some models have a front wheel drive, whereas others are rear-wheel drive. Front-wheel drive models are very popular because they are simple to operate and offer excellent maneuverability. If you want to climb hills, a midwheel-drive model is a better option.

Comfortable

The compact electric wheelchairs are an excellent option for those looking to move around in comfort. They are smaller than conventional power wheelchairs and will easily fit through most doors. They can be folded down to a smaller size to make them easier to carry on the plane or in a vehicle. Most models have batteries that can be charged in two to six hours.

When selecting a compact power chair be sure to consider the primary use and essential features. You may need an option that folds easily for storage in your car, or you could want to be able control it from a distance of 30 metres. Be aware of the terrain you'll be traveling on. Some power chairs that are designed for outdoor use may struggle to handle steeper slopes or kerbs. This will usually depend on whether the chair has a rear or mid-wheel drive, and whether it comes with a kerb climber.

You should also think about how long you plan to travel before charging. Many powerchairs offer a range of up to 50 miles on a single charge, however, the speed and distance depend on the user's weight, the terrain, and the weather conditions. If you plan to use your wheelchair regularly, it's worth considering a longer-range battery that can take up to twice the power for the same distance.

If you are planning to travel using an electric wheelchair, ensure that it is able to meet the size and weight requirements for buses or airplanes. Many of the travel-friendly wheelchairs are adjusted to meet the latest airline baggage requirements, but it is best to consult with your airline prior to find out what they require.
